Taiwan Tourism Bureau in New York will be joining the 25th Annual NYC Century Bike Tour on September 7th to promote the trendy Taiwan cycling tours as well as the Taiwan Cycling Festival that will be held from November 8th to 16th. The annual NYC Century Bike Tour is considered as one of the most prominent Summer events in New York City. Participants may choose between Central Park or Prospect Park as their starting locations and challenge four different routes – The East River Loop (35 miles), The Waterfront (55 miles) , The Rockaways (75 miles), or the NYC Century (100 miles). All of these routes travel through famous NYC sceneries and landmarks such as the Brooklyn Bridge, Manhattan skylines and other historic streets in New York. The Board of Directors of the Asian American Federation (AAF) is delighted to announce the appointment of Jo-Ann Yoo as Executive Director, effective September 1, 2014. Ms. Yoo’s appointment is the culmination of a strategic review by the AAF Board. Ms. Yoo previously served as the interim Executive Director at the AAF January, and was the Managing Director of Community Services since October 2011. [Read More]
